About

Asure Software, Inc. engages in the provision of cloud-based Human Capital Management (HCM) software solutions in the United States. It provides its human resources (HR) tool as Software-as-a-Service that helps various small and medium-sized businesses to build productive workforce to help them stay compliant and allocate resources to grow their business. Asure Software Inc (ASUR)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of September 2025: $193.09 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Asure Software Inc (ASUR) has net assets worth $193.09 Million USD as of September 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($447.08 Million) and total liabilities ($253.99 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
